Subject: Sniffwell encoding detection shipping in tonight's cut

Hi all — the new encoding detector for uploaded text files lands in tonight's Fernbright release. Short version: we now sample the first 64KB, score UTF-8 vs. legacy codepages, and fall back to a per-tenant default instead of guessing wildly. Reviewers, please eyeball the confidence threshold in detector.py — 0.82 felt right in staging but I'm open to pushback. Mixed-encoding files still get flagged, not mangled. The candidate build token is below.

build token for tawif-bahip: htk31_68bba16e1afabfef4ecc69408c06f16

# Service Accounts: Firmware Channel (Korvane)

On-call notes. The `korvane-fw-push` account publishes firmware to the stable channel. If pushes stall, check the Drayfield signing service first — 90% of failures are expired signing sessions. Restart the pusher pod only after confirming the manifest queue is drained. Rotation happens monthly, automated; manual rotation requires two approvals. Logs live under the usual fleet dashboard. For emergency manual pushes, authenticate with the key below.

app token of fajop-fahif = qvz4-AnML

[ ] Verify that Deploybeak, the chat bot announcing rollout status, posts to the correct channel per environment and suppresses duplicate messages when a deploy is retried. Reviewer should confirm the dedupe key includes both service name and revision, since the Ternhollow incident showed retries spamming alerts. Once verified, note in the review the exact bot build you tested against.

session token of kahog-bahif = htk9_f63daec35

Visitor Policy — Landlord Audit Week. During the Pellarton Estates audit of Crake Wharf, all visitors must be pre-registered and badged at the facilities desk; no same-day walk-ins. Auditors carry blue lanyards and may enter plant rooms only with an escort. Contractors are suspended for the week except emergency call-outs. Keep the visitor log current; the auditors will sample it daily. Escorts must hold valid site passes at all times. The escort door-pass for the audit corridor is below.

staff pass of tajog-bahap = bdg-GTUUI-82661